Saumarez Park

Saumarez Park is one of the Island's main social venues and centrally located in the Parish of Castel.

Saumarez Park

It hosts numerous events throughout the year, including: the Guernsey Friends of the Anthony Nolan Trust Easter Egg Hunt; the Guernsey Classic Vehicle Club Show; the Old Guernsey Market or La Viaer Marchi and the North Show and Battle of Flowers.

The largest public park in Guernsey, it is very popular with families, with many facilities for young and old. Attractions include:

  • a large adventure playground for toddlers to teens
  • the National Trust of Guernsey Folk Museum
  • formal gardens including a rose garden
  • a Japanese Fishing Hut, pond and Japanese walk
  • collections of plants from the Far East including camellia and bamboo
  • tea rooms and bouncy castle

Access should not pose a problem for wheelchair or pushchair users as the Park has tarmac pathways with gentle gradients. There are RADAR w.c. facilities and ramps into the tearooms. As well as being an important social venue, the Park and the adjacent Saumarez Nature Trail also provide valuable habitat for a wide range of wildlife and are sympathetically managed to maintain their rich biodiversity.

Opening times

The Park is open all year round from dawn until dusk and are free of charge (except when certain events are held when there are charges for parking and entry).

The Folk Museum is open daily from March to October. Admission is free to members of the National Trust; for others there is a modest entry fee.
